Be Prepared for High Altitude

When traveling to Potosi, Bolivia, it's crucial to be aware of the high altitude. At an elevation of over 13,000 feet, altitude sickness is a real concern for many visitors. To combat this, make sure to stay hydrated by drinking plenty of water and avoid exerting yourself too much in the first few days. Taking it slow and allowing your body to adjust is key to enjoying your trip without any discomfort. Remember, acclimatization is key!

Experience the Rich Mining History

Potosi is famous for its historical silver mines, which date back to the 16th century. To truly immerse yourself in the culture and history of this city, take a tour of the mines. It's a unique and eye-opening experience that will provide remarkable insights into the lives and struggles of the workers. Discover the Architectural Beauty

As you wander through the streets of Potosi, take the time to admire the stunning colonial architecture. The city's historic center is a UNESCO World Heritage site, lined with beautiful churches, colorful buildings, and charming squares. Indulge in Traditional Cuisine

A trip to Potosi would be incomplete without savoring the authentic Bolivian food. From the mouthwatering salteñas (meat-filled pastries) to the hearty llama meat dishes, there are plenty of options to satisfy your taste buds. Don't forget to try the traditional chuflay cocktail, made with singani, a Bolivian spirit. Embark on a culinary adventure and let the flavors of Potosi tantalize your senses!

Immerse Yourself in Festivities

Potosi is known for its vibrant and lively festivals that celebrate the city's cultural heritage. If you happen to visit during the Carnival of Potosi or the Miner's Day, you're in for a treat. Join the locals in the festivities, witness colorful parades, dance to traditional music, and soak up the joyful atmosphere. Let the festivities ignite your spirit and create unforgettable memories!
